Yes, Iris is great.
I first heard "that voice" a few years ago in the movie and on the soundtrack CD for "Horse Whisperer". I saw her live last August in Colorado in a great small venue. Just Iris, a grand piano, and a guitar (I don't recall what kind. it was not important) She is a singer and songwriter. She can accompany herself on guitar, but, in my opinion, she is not a great guitarist. Does not need to be. Very good on the piano. Added a lot of style and color to her songs. She was so shy at the beginning. A bit of stage fright. But the audience made her feel welcome, and after a couple of songs, she felt better. I've heard her on PBS and seen her on the Grand ole Opry. Lots of genuine talent, genuine voice, songs from the heart. The real deal.
